Erik Höglund candlesticks
This pair of candlesticks was designed by Erik Höglund and produced by Boda Trä in Sweden during the 1950s. Crafted from solid teak, the candlesticks showcase Höglund’s mastery in woodworking, combining sculptural form with traditional craftsmanship.
Each candlestick features a central turned column topped with a rounded finial, surrounded by four symmetrically arranged arms with cup-shaped candle holders. The design balances bulbous and tapered shapes, creating a rhythmic and organic silhouette. The natural teak grain and warm tones are prominent, enhancing the tactile and visual appeal.
Both pieces bear the original Boda Trä mark and Höglund’s signature, confirming their authenticity. The condition is good with minor age-appropriate wear consistent with vintage wooden objects.
